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> sistemi >> Unix >> .

Cosa fa il comando in Linux?

Il comando fornito nell'immagine, `find / -name "example.txt" -print`, utilizza il comando `find` in Linux per cercare un file denominato "example.txt" nella directory principale del sistema (`/ `) e le relative sottodirectory. L'opzione "-print" indica a "find" di stampare i percorsi completi di tutti i file corrispondenti che trova.

Ecco una ripartizione di come funziona il comando:

1. `find /`:questa parte istruisce il comando `find` ad avviare la ricerca nella directory principale del sistema (`/`). Ciò significa che cercherà "example.txt" in tutti i file e nelle sottodirectory sotto la directory principale.

2. `-name "example.txt"`:questo è un criterio di ricerca che dice a `find` di cercare file che hanno il nome esatto "example.txt". Il nome è specificato tra virgolette per evitare qualsiasi interpretazione dei caratteri speciali che potrebbe contenere.

3. `-print`:questa opzione indica a `find` di stampare il percorso completo di ogni file corrispondente trovato. Se sono presenti più file denominati "example.txt", stamperà ciascuno dei percorsi completi separatamente.

Quando esegui questo comando, cercherà ricorsivamente in tutte le directory e sottodirectory a partire dalla directory principale ed elencherà tutti i file denominati "example.txt". L'output del comando sarà un elenco di percorsi completi dei file corrispondenti, visualizzati sul tuo terminale uno per uno.

 

sistemi © www.354353.com